Artistic snail mail

Artistic snail mail harkens back to those olden times when you had something better than bills in your mailbox, and who doesn't appreciate getting a card?
The most important step is to actually mail it...send it out into the world. 

The background of the envelope is made from my Gel Press® plate using distress paints. I also learned something, PITT pens will blend and smooth out the Paper Crafters crayons. YAY!! I colored in my smiley face with the Paper Crafters crayons and not liking the rough surface I decided to go over it with my dried out PITT pen, and wow, look how smooth it made the crayon. Needless to say I am very pleased.
